<p>Yanmar 6N18AL-UV crankshaft has a small diameter of 145.00 MM and a bearing width of only 64.00 MM, which requires a specially designed onsite crankshaft grinding machine. RA Power Solutions as a Manufacturer of <strong><a href="https://www.marineengine.in/blog/2016/12/09/insitu-grinding-of-crankshaft/">onsite crankshaft grinding</a></strong> machines deputed two (2) technicians with the on site crankshaft grinding equipment and measuring instruments to repair the crankshaft.</p>
<h2><strong>Following are the Major Observations of the Damaged Crankshaft of Yanmar 6N18AL-UV</strong></h2>
<ol>
<li>The crankpin number #02 was badly damaged due to the seizure of the bearing, the ovality more than 0.39 was observed. This crankpin due to seizure also had deep line marks.</li>
<li>All other parameters like hardness were observed within limits, and no cracks were found in the MPI test. The remaining Five (5) crankpins were also inspected and ovality up to 0.09 MM was observed.</li>
</ol>
<table style="border-collapse: collapse; width: 100%;">
<tbody>
<tr>
<td style="width: 50%;">
<p><figure id="attachment_3179"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-3179" style="width: 442px" class="wp-caption aligncenter"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class=" wp-image-3179" src="https://www.crankshaftgrindingrepair.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/10.-Inspection-of-YANMAR-6N18AL-UV-Auxiliary-Engine-.png" alt="Inspection of YANMAR 6N18AL-UV Auxiliary Engine" width="442" height="590" srcset="https://www.crankshaftgrindingrepair.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/10.-Inspection-of-YANMAR-6N18AL-UV-Auxiliary-Engine-.png 306w, https://www.crankshaftgrindingrepair.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/10.-Inspection-of-YANMAR-6N18AL-UV-Auxiliary-Engine--224x300.png 224w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 442px) 100vw, 442px" /><figcaption id="caption-attachment-3179" class="wp-caption-text"><strong>Inspection of YANMAR 6N18AL-UV Auxiliary Engine</strong></figcaption></figure></td>
<td style="width: 50%;">
<p><figure id="attachment_3177"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-3177" style="width: 449px" class="wp-caption aligncenter"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class=" wp-image-3177" src="https://www.crankshaftgrindingrepair.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/12.-YANMAR-6N18AL-UV-Auxiliary-Engine-Under-Inspection.png" alt="YANMAR 6N18AL-UV Auxiliary Engine Under Inspection" width="449" height="588" srcset="https://www.crankshaftgrindingrepair.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/12.-YANMAR-6N18AL-UV-Auxiliary-Engine-Under-Inspection.png 311w, https://www.crankshaftgrindingrepair.com/wp-content/uploads/2025/02/12.-YANMAR-6N18AL-UV-Auxiliary-Engine-Under-Inspection-229x300.png 229w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 449px) 100vw, 449px" /><figcaption id="caption-attachment-3177" class="wp-caption-text"><strong>YANMAR 6N18AL-UV Auxiliary Engine Under Inspection</strong></figcaption></figure></td>
</tr>
</tbody>
</table>
<h2></h2>
<h2><strong>Action Taken By RA Power Solutions to Repair the Yanmar 6N18AL-UV Crankshaft</strong></h2>
<ol>
<li>Crankpin number #02 was ground to the third (3rd) undersize of 143.40 mm, thus reducing the diameter of the crankpin by 1.60 MM.</li>
<li>All other crankpins were polished by our specialized <strong><a href="https://www.marineengine.in/blog/2018/12/03/crankshaft-repair-crankshaft-grinding-and-crankshaft-polishing/">onsite crankshaft grinding and polishing</a></strong> equipment to remove the rough surface, line marks, etc.</li>
</ol>
<h2><strong>Supply of Undersize Crankpin Bearings</strong></h2>
<p>RA Power Solutions technicians carried with them two (2) pairs each of 1.20 MM, 1.60 MM and 2.00 MM bearings. This helped the ship staff to assemble the engine immediately after grinding, they used 1.60 MM undersize crankpin bearings.</p>
<p>This facilitated them to immediately operate the Auxiliary Engine after crankshaft repair onsite was executed by RA Power Solutions technicians.</p>
